Egg white breakfast cups

By: Drizzle
Servings: 12
Prep: 15 minutes
Cook: 20 minutes
Total: 35 minutes
egg white breakfast cups
1PP, 1SP blue, green & purple

Ingredients 

  • 1.5 cups frozen home fries
  • 3/4 cup diced green pepper
  • 3/4 cup diced onion, I use red onion
  • Dash of salt & pepper
  • 1/2 tsp cajun seasoning
  • 4 slices low point bacon, cooked (I use Wegman's center cut bacon)
  • 2 cups liquid egg whites, in the carton

Instructions 

  • In a large frying pan over medium heat cook your home fries using a little cooking spray, add in your diced peppers & onions, salt & pepper and cajun.
  • You can cook your bacon at this time in a separate pan, drain, crumble and add to home fries.
  • Preheat oven to 375F.
  • Once home fries are cooked (about 15 minutes) spray a 12 hole regular muffin pan with some cooking spray, best to spray well.
  • Add 1/4 cup of home fries mixture to each muffin cup, then pour your egg whites over the mixture until cup is full. Repeat for all 12 cups, you may require a little more than 2 cups of liquid egg whites.
  • Bake in oven for approx 20 minutes. Let cool for 5 minutes then carefully remove cups using a knife to scrape around edges.
  • Makes 12 cups at 1 PP or 1 smart point each on blue, green & purple (1 points plus) *Please note I did not figure the nutritional info out for these, simple math tells me that because the only ingredients with points is the home fries (8SP) and bacon (4SP) then each cup is 1SP, the egg whites per muffin has a 0SP count, if you have 3 or more at 1 time then I would add 1 point for the egg whites.
  • Best stored in fridge, after 2 days I would freeze.

  3. Is it possible that the measurements for the home fries are incorrect? 1.5 cup of fries divided by 12 is way less than 1/4 cup per tray? Still they were very good though 🙂

    1. Hi there, your forgetting about the peppers/onions, the 1/4 cup in each muffin cup includes them as well 🙂
